Instance Attribute Details
#accelerator_config ⇒ Google::Apis::NotebooksV1::AcceleratorConfig
Definition of a hardware accelerator. Note that not all combinations of type
and core_count are valid. Check GPUs on Compute Engine to find a valid combination. TPUs are not supported.
Corresponds to the JSON property acceleratorConfig
713 714 715 |
# File 'lib/google/apis/notebooks_v1/classes.rb', line 713 def accelerator_config @accelerator_config end |
#boot_disk_size_gb ⇒ Fixnum
Input only. The size of the boot disk in GB attached to this instance, up to a
maximum of 64000 GB (64 TB). The minimum recommended value is 100 GB. If not
specified, this defaults to 100.
Corresponds to the JSON property bootDiskSizeGb
720 721 722 |
# File 'lib/google/apis/notebooks_v1/classes.rb', line 720 def boot_disk_size_gb @boot_disk_size_gb end |
#boot_disk_type ⇒ String
Input only. The type of the boot disk attached to this instance, defaults to
standard persistent disk (PD_STANDARD).
Corresponds to the JSON property bootDiskType
726 727 728 |

#custom_gpu_driver_path ⇒ String
Specify a custom Cloud Storage path where the GPU driver is stored. If not
specified, we'll automatically choose from official GPU drivers.
Corresponds to the JSON property customGpuDriverPath
743 744 745 |
# File 'lib/google/apis/notebooks_v1/classes.rb', line 743 def custom_gpu_driver_path @custom_gpu_driver_path end |
#data_disk_size_gb ⇒ Fixnum
Input only. The size of the data disk in GB attached to this instance, up to a
maximum of 64000 GB (64 TB). You can choose the size of the data disk based on
how big your notebooks and data are. If not specified, this defaults to 100.
Corresponds to the JSON property dataDiskSizeGb
750 751 752 |
# File 'lib/google/apis/notebooks_v1/classes.rb', line 750 def data_disk_size_gb @data_disk_size_gb end |
#data_disk_type ⇒ String
Input only. The type of the data disk attached to this instance, defaults to
standard persistent disk (PD_STANDARD).
Corresponds to the JSON property dataDiskType
756 757 758 |

#install_gpu_driver ⇒ Boolean Also known as: install_gpu_driver?
Whether the end user authorizes Google Cloud to install GPU driver on this
instance. If this field is empty or set to false, the GPU driver won't be
installed. Only applicable to instances with GPUs.
Corresponds to the JSON property installGpuDriver
774 775 776 |
# File 'lib/google/apis/notebooks_v1/classes.rb', line 774 def install_gpu_driver @install_gpu_driver end |
#instance_owners ⇒ Array<String>
Input only. The owner of this instance after creation. Format: alias@example.
com Currently supports one owner only. If not specified, all of the service
account users of your VM instance's service account can use the instance.
Corresponds to the JSON property instanceOwners
782 783 784 |
# File 'lib/google/apis/notebooks_v1/classes.rb', line 782 def instance_owners @instance_owners end |
#kms_key ⇒ String
Input only. The KMS key used to encrypt the disks, only applicable if
disk_encryption is CMEK. Format: projects/project_id/locations/location/
keyRings/key_ring_id/cryptoKeys/key_id`Learn more about [using your own
encryption keys](/kms/docs/quickstart).
Corresponds to the JSON propertykmsKey`
790 791 792 |
# File 'lib/google/apis/notebooks_v1/classes.rb', line 790 def kms_key @kms_key end |

#service_account ⇒ String
The service account on this instance, giving access to other Google Cloud
services. You can use any service account within the same project, but you
must have the service account user permission to use the instance. If not
specified, the Compute Engine default service account is used.
Corresponds to the JSON property serviceAccount
870 871 872 |
# File 'lib/google/apis/notebooks_v1/classes.rb', line 870 def service_account @service_account end |
#service_account_scopes ⇒ Array<String>
Optional. The URIs of service account scopes to be included in Compute Engine
instances. If not specified, the following scopes are defined: - https://
www.googleapis.com/auth/cloud-platform - https://www.googleapis.com/auth/
userinfo.email If not using default scopes, you need at least: https://www.
googleapis.com/auth/compute
Corresponds to the JSON property serviceAccountScopes
880 881 882 |
